What is the cost of 20 minutes to fitness?
The only downside to working out at 20 Minutes to Fitness is the cost: there is no joining fee, but per-workout prices range from $39.50 to $49.50 depending on the package you buy. New clients can sign up for a free orientation and workout on the 20 Minutes to Fitness website.

Are gyms good for weight loss?

While gyms are excellent places to use equipment to help you reach your weight loss and fitness, they are not necessary to lose weight. Losing weight is about increasing physical activity and decreasing caloric intake. This can be achieved anywhere by simply increasing your daily activity and eating a sensible diet.
